Bengaluru IPL Traffic Advisory Lists No Parking Roads And Designated Parking Spots Near Chinnaswamy
If you are heading towards M Chinnaswamy Stadium on April 15, expect tighter traffic rules and stricter parking checks. The Bengaluru Traffic Police has rolled out a detailed IPL match traffic advisory, focusing on keeping roads clear during peak evening hours.
The message is simple don't rely on street parking around the stadium.

No Parking On These Roads
Several central Bengaluru stretches have been marked as complete no-parking zones for match day. This includes:
Queens Road, MG Road, Link Road, Raj Bhavan Road, T Chowdaiah Road, Race Course Road, Central Street and Cubbon Road.
St Mark's Road, Museum Road, Kasturba Road, Lavelle Road and Vittal Mallya Road are also off-limits. Parking inside Cubbon Park is fully banned.
Where You Can Park Instead
To handle the crowd, police have opened up multiple designated parking spots across the city. Key options include St Joseph's school grounds, Freedom Park multi-level parking, and commercial hubs like Garuda Mall and UB City.
Additional capacity is available at Shivajinagar Bus Stand (first floor) and Sree Kanteerava Stadium, which are expected to absorb most of the vehicle load.
Entry Gates Locked To Plan
Access to the stadium will be regulated through select gates on Cubbon Road, Link Road and Queens Road. Separate exit gates have been planned to avoid crowd pile-up after the match.
Gate E-10 on Queens Road is strictly reserved for players, officials and VIPs.
Cabs, Autos And Metro Plan
For app-based cabs and autos, pick-up and drop points have been fixed at BRV Ground and Manekshaw Parade Ground.
The bigger push, however, is towards public transport. Bangalore Metropolitan Transport Corporation has lined up special services, while Namma Metro will run late-night trains and offer QR-based travel options.
What You Should Keep In Mind
Expect heavy traffic, especially around central Bengaluru. If you are driving, plan parking in advance. If not, metro and buses are clearly the easier option this time.
The advisory is clear follow parking rules, stick to designated gates, and avoid restricted roads if you want a smoother match-day experience.
